Arn Anderson was back with Coach’s Corner after Cody Rhodes’ defeat to MJF at Revolution. Arn actually praised MJF for taking such a beating and still winning. He advised MJF that this is a marathon, not a sprint. Don’t hang his hat on that win. Arn had yet to speak with Cody after the loss. Arn’s analysis was that Cody made a mistake and, “A good man got beat by somebody pulling one out of their ass.”

Road to Denver
“AEW Road to Denver,” (here) featured:
- Cody explained his new tattoo. He has wanted to get it for over a year. About the neck placement, this tattoo is not something he wants to cover up. It represents individual identity. Cody hopes to continue to grow the Nightmare family.
- Colt Cabana put over the Elite for building AEW. To sign a contract with AEW says this will be his number one focus. Cabana sees the correct values in the company. He’s eager to apply the lessons he’s learned in over 20 years of wrestling.
- Jimmy Havoc called out Luther. This is worth watching if you are interested in that feud.

- Stephen Amell talked about experiencing an AEW show as part of the crowd. This is what the wrestling industry needed. The scene cut off with a question off-camera about if he will do another match. No answer was given.
- A music video highlight recap for Revolution finished with the Jon Moxley post-match promo.
Being the Elite
“Revolution” - Being The Elite, Ep. 193 (here) featured:
- The Young Bucks and Kenny Omega were icing up after their match at Revolution. Matt Jackson thought it was one of the craziest matches he’s ever had. This was behind the scenes and not in character.
- The Bucks discussed their travel of late. They’ve only been home for two days in the past 16. Nick Jackson’s wife will be welcoming a third child soon. It could come at any time.
- Christopher Daniels approached someone to discuss his personal problems. That person turned out to be Orange Cassidy. CD was feeling stressed. This whole Dark Order thing has put bad thoughts in the heads of Frankie Kazarian and Scorpio Sky. He’s been trying to wrestle, but the office pushes it back. CD asked OC about his secret to being calm and collected. OC reached into his inner jacket pocket and pulled out an extra pair of sunglasses. CD put them on then saw things in a different light, so to speak. Thumbs up by OC. Thumbs up by CD. CD clarified that he wasn’t making fun of the thumbs up. He can’t straighten his thumb due to a past injury.
- Peter Avalon approached Leva Bates to apologize about not being available for Valentine’s Day. He wasn’t feeling well. He offered to book a reading. They weren’t exactly sure what ‘book a reading’ meant on the flyer Avalon was holding. It turned out to be a tarot card reading with the advisor Benigno Bodega. Bodega called Avalon a liar. He was spending time with someone else on Valentine’s Day. The librarians left and argued in the hall. Avalon accidentally hit Nyla Rose. She roared. Avalon and Bates ran away.
- A fan received a special experience of announcing the Young Bucks. They surprised him with their full entrance.
- At C2E2, Cody had to wear a puffy scarf to hide the surprise of his new tattoo. Meet and greet footage followed.
- At Revolution, fans were presented with interactive wrist bands to coordinate music of the show. That explanation flew over my head. Any Cagesiders in attendance get a chance to use the wristbands? How did that work out?
- Brandon Cutler was offering free samples of Matt Jackson’s fine coffee. Sammy Guevara rolled up. He loved the brew. Sammy had an idea to do a show within a show with Cutler. Cutler hated the idea.
- Matt Jackson was in the locker room when Sammy intruded for his vlog. Matt felt bad about breaking Sammy’s sunglasses on a superkick during the tag team battle royal. Matt surprised Sammy with a new pair of Ray-Ban sunglasses. Sammy hugged Matt in gratitude.
- The Bucks asked Kenny Omega to pass a message to Hangman Page. No matter how crazy their match will get, the Elite is forever.
- The final scene was Matt getting a phone call from the 910 area code. They had a new trip to take and won’t be going home after all. Speculation is that this was a Matt Hardy tease.
This was an alright episode of Being the Elite. A lot happened in 26 minutes, but, at the same time, not a lot happened in regard to advancing stories. The best scene was CD with OC. As much as I’m not too fond of the Young Bucks’ characters on Dynamite, they sure seem like swell guys in real life.
